The Patch Notes For Destiny 2’s Final Hotfix Ever
Technically, Destiny 2 ended with its final Monument of Triumph update, its last true content addition after it was announced the game was reaching end-of-service after nearly eight years. But an addendum to that was that all support for the game, short of servers being shut off, was over. That endpoint is today, in what will be the last hotfix in Destiny 2 history , barring anything utterly catastrophic.
The patch was delayed due to the mass layoffs that cut hundreds of devs and essentially the entire Destiny 2 team, including contractors who were supposed to be testing and implementing it. But it did make it out in the end, perhaps with no wild changes, but a few last fixes that needed addressing. And so far as we know, this is it, forever.
What was added in the hotfix? Here’s a rundown of the patch notes:
- Reputation – Increased the reputation gains from Vanguard and Crucible Ops activities.
- Crucible – Corrected suspension timers for players. Fixed out-of-bounds Meltdown exploits to re-enable the map. Fixed availability of new Trials Ghost shells from the flawless chest.
- Pantheon – Fixed the issue where Divinity could deal damage to Insurrection Prime outside of the damage phase. Divinity now cannot be used at all in the encounter now as a part of this fix (one of the disadvantages of no more time for future hotfixes). They also reverted the remote tether functionality in Consecrated Mind that players wanted to see returned.
- Duality – Master Duality is now correctly available.
- Deep Stone Crypt – Fixed death elevators
- Seraph’s Shield – Also fixed death elevators
- Armor Fixes – Titan Flamecaller Gauntlet ornament and Warlock’s Lightguard Robes no longer block visibility.
- Armor Focusing – Can now focus Trials New Demotic armor. Players can now focus Iron Banner Iron Panoply armor if they hadn’t acquired it in past seasons.
- Weapon Focusing – Can now focus Backfang Glaive at the Drifter
- Hunter Abilities - Fixed an issue where Phantom Surge would fail to hit or trigger perks on targets that were weakened or tethered while Stylish Executioner was active.
- Titan Abilities - Fixed an issue where some projectiles and abilities could pass through Ward of Dawn in PvP.
- Currency – All accounts can now get new Chronolog earnings, fixing an acquisition bug from Ash and Iron. Accounts will be compensated, check vault for Chronologs.
- Artifacts – Pack Tactics artifact perk no longer causes performance issues during long sessions.
- General – Sunflower Vintage shader now usable. Sparrow Match history now appears correctly on Bungie.net. Fixed unclaimable currencies in Seasonal Archive.
That’s…it. I mean, that’s a lot, given the decimation that Bungie just went through, but as you can see, it’s not exactly everything ailing the game. Even if there could be more dire emergency bug fixes, we will get no more balance patches for gear or weapons, no more quality of life changes. That is over now. Everything is over, in effect.
Still, players are playing. And I have a feeling many will be for a long, long time.
